Transaction 3439266a9615af4b6fbc49fe8a7957aed7039a5244c7ffee14e91d915c0a2b82
1 Input
1 Output
-
3439266a9615af4b6fbc49fe8a7957aed7039a5244c7ffee14e91d915c0a2b82:0
- value
- 196155
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9afd89b0d978a10aeee43706c49f816410c71520 OP_EQUAL
- address
- 3FpXiCpbAXcv4PsEZ5aRs5CaKFRFBJHrSb